Security Comparison



When taking into consideration LASIK versus PRK, one of the crucial aspects to analyze is the security of each treatment. LASIK, a prominent refractive surgery, involves developing a flap in the cornea to improve it using a laser. While LASIK is normally thought about secure, there are potential threats such as completely dry eyes, halos, and glow.

On the other hand, PRK, a comparable treatment, removes the requirement for a corneal flap and instead reshapes the cornea's surface straight. Healing Time Distinctions



Choosing either LASIK or PRK entails thinking about the recovery time distinctions post-surgery. After going through LASIK, most individuals experience a reasonably fast healing, with lots of having the ability to return to typical tasks within a day or more. The majority of clients observe boosted vision nearly right away after the procedure, with optimal outcomes normally attained within a couple of days to a week.

On the other hand, PRK typically requires a much longer recovery duration compared to LASIK. Complying with PRK, it prevails for people to experience blurred vision and pain for a couple of days or even as much as a week. Complete visual healing after PRK may take a number of weeks to months, as the surface of the cornea requires time to recover entirely.

Prospective Results Analysis



Thinking about the possible outcomes is a vital facet when deciding in between LASIK and PRK. LASIK usually provides quicker visual healing and much less discomfort post-surgery compared to PRK. Nonetheless, PRK may be a much better alternative for people with slim corneas or specific corneal abnormalities. It's important to recognize that while LASIK offers quick renovation in vision within a few hours, PRK might require a longer time for aesthetic healing, typically as much as a couple of weeks. Both procedures have high success prices, with many patients achieving 20/20 vision or far better.




Potential end results also include the risk of difficulties. LASIK has a lower danger of corneal haze and scarring but lugs a slightly greater danger of flap-related concerns. On the other hand, PRK has a decreased danger of flap difficulties but a greater possibility of corneal haze and delayed aesthetic recuperation.
